Quarterly Planning Note — FY Headcount, Ostrel Dynamics

For the incoming director. Current headcount: 142 across three sites. Next year's plan: net +18, weighted toward field engineering in Marbeck and two senior hires in platform ops. Attrition assumption 9%. Backfill approvals stay with regional VPs; new roles route through the central panel. Budget envelope already agreed with Finance, contingent on Q2 revenue tracking. Hold all offers above band 7 until the strategy review closes. The reasoning behind these numbers is summarized below.

board note of tawip-fajop: Lamwynix Holdings is in early talks to buy Tammirax Works for about $473.8 million. The Istax launch date is November 23, and nothing goes to the press before then. Legal wants the Aldielek Partners term sheet countersigned before May 19.

## Account Recovery — Receipt Mailer

If the Givewick donation-receipt mailer locks its service account after failed sends, do not reset via console. Pull the recovery flow in the Almsgate runbook, drain the outbound queue first, then re-auth the mailer worker. Reviewer: confirm the drain step in the PR before approving. Re-auth prompts for the recovery passphrase, recorded below.

vault phrase of tagag-fawef = lammir-ulaiel-oliax-belox-eliox-ulaok-gilael-norys-holox-fenir

## Tuning

The receipt mailer (Almsgate) batches donation receipts and sends through the Thornquay relay. On-call: if the queue backs up, resist the urge to crank batch size — the relay rate-limits per connection, and bigger batches just mean bigger retries. Scale worker count first, then shorten the flush interval. Dedupe window must stay longer than the retry horizon or donors get duplicate receipts, which generates tickets. All knobs live in one place and are read at worker start. Current production values follow.

tuning table, kajop-yafof:
QUOTAS = {
    "wenath": 10,
    "ulaael": 5,
}

Subject: Legacy pricing — heads up

Team, quick note before Thursday's exec session. We're moving ahead with the 8% adjustment for legacy Corvalle accounts starting next cycle. Notices go out in two waves; finance handles the reconciliation. Expect some noise from the older Pellham contracts. Questions to me before Thursday. Rationale is summarized just below.

board note of kafof-yahag: Druaelox Foods plans to raise the Holwyn list price by 35 percent in July.